We are never too old

By
Real Estate Sales Representative with Edina Realty

I've asked by 20 year old daughter to help me create a profile of myself on Facebook.  Her reaction was mom your too old, thats for college kids (I will be 40 in April) so when I got my newest Realtor magazine I was shocked to read about the Welcome to Real Estate 2.0 it was all about realtor technology.  Well I've not only set up my Facebook profile but also Active Rain profile and now look I'm blogging.  Don't Ever let your kids tell you your too old.
